Support QUIC Client connection IDs

This CL is almost exclusively plumbing client connection IDs through the stack now that previous CLs handled the behavior changes. It also adds tests for the new behavior at each layer.

gfe-relnote: support client connection IDs, protected by quic_do_not_override_connection_id
